PRESIDENT Muhammadu Buhari on Tuesday, approved the request of the Minister of Communications, Barrister Adebayo Shiitu, to contest the 2019 governorship election, on the platform of the All Progressives Congress (APC).
In a letter dated 27th August, 2018, titled “re:request for Mr president’s approval to contest for the governorship of Oyo state during the 2019 gubernatorial election,” conveying his approval, President Buhari noted the passionate efforts of the Minister before and after the 2015 election, which led to the victory of the party at the Federal Government level.
He also conveyed his personal gratitude and on behalf of the National Executive Council and fellow Nigerians, wish him well in his plans to govern the people of his state.
While reiterating his commitment to free and fair elections, the President assured the Minister that his administration will provide the necessary support for the security agencies and the Independent National Electoral Commission, INEC, to organize free and fair elections in the country.

The statement reads; “I have today received your letter notifying me of your intention to contest for the governorship of Oyo state in the 2019 general elections.
“Let me thank you on behalf of the Federal Executive Council and Nigerians for your services as Minister under this Administration. I note with passion your past contributions to our great party APC during and after the 2015 elections.
“As you are aware, I am totally committed to free and fair elections. Our policy is to support all APC candidates. I wish you well in your ambition to be Governor of Oyo state. Rest assured that all the security agencies, as well as INEC, will have my full support to conduct free, fair and transparent elections in 2019.”
